Proactively investing in maintenance proves more cost-effective than dealing with the aftermath of neglected equipment. Negligence can expose any health club to legal liability if a member is injured due to faulty kit, leading to lawsuits and reputational damage.
Equipment maintenance is pivotal to the success of a club, as malfunctions breed frustration.
Asset lifespan is also improved by good maintenance practices. This not only maximises initial investment, but also reduces the need for costly replacements. Well-maintained equipment also saves money on energy costs.
A health club’s commitment to equipment upkeep signals professionalism and care for members.
